導航:首頁 > 操作系統 > linuxoracle11g亂碼

linuxoracle11g亂碼

發布時間:2022-08-09 11:51:04

㈠ 本人新手,在linux下安裝完oracle11g,啟動監聽(lsnrctl start )會出現亂碼,冰天雪地360度裸體跪求大神解決!

我也出現了這個原因,怎麼回事呢?是字元集的問題還是字體的問題?
經過多方查找好像是oracle用戶的環境變數的問題,你在~/.bash_profile 里邊在加一句:
export NLS_LANG="AMERICAN_CHINA.ZHS16GBK"
注銷掉#export NLS_LANG="SIMPLIFIED CHINESE_CHINA.ZHS16GBK"
系統的語言不變還是 #cat /etc/sysconfig/i18n
LANG="zh_CN.UTF-8"

㈡ Oracle 11g中文亂碼

說明資料庫不支持中文,修改為GBK或者Utf-8就可以了。

;改完編碼後執行
sql>conn/assysdba;
sql>shutdownimmediate;
databaseclosed.
databasedismounted.
oracleinstanceshutdown.
sql>startupmount;
oracleinstancestarted.

fixedsize452044bytes
variablesize109051904bytes
databasebuffers25165824bytes
redobuffers667648bytes
databasemounted.
sql>;
systemaltered.
sql>altersystemsetjob_queue_processes=0;
systemaltered.
sql>altersystemsetaq_tm_processes=0;
systemaltered.
sql>alterdatabaseopen;
databasealtered.
sql>_useUTF-8;
sql>shutdownimmediate;
sql>startup;

查看資料庫編碼格式:select userenv('language') from al;

如果資料庫格式支持中文,那麼就要看下執行的sql是不是本身就有亂碼了。

㈢ linux下oracle11g 查詢結果中文亂碼

你的操作系統和資料庫所用的字元編碼不同,一般上,資料庫可操作系統都可以用
utf-8
編碼

你就把兩者的編碼都用
utf-8
吧。在運行
select
語句前

set
語句設置
編碼類型

㈣ linux oracle 11g安裝亂碼

很簡單。unset NLS_LANG。 設定 LANG=C。 應該就解決了。

㈤ suse linux下安裝Oracle 11g時出現亂碼

這個是java字體的問題。可以通過配置java處理,具體方法網路上很多地方有說。但是我從來沒用過,因為安裝的時候完全可以把系統語言設置成英語,使用英文界面安裝。安裝時候的語言不影響最終建庫時候的資料庫字元集

㈥ sql server2005遠程連接oracle11g查詢結果中文亂碼,怎麼解決

遠程連接oracle11g查詢結果中文亂碼是客戶端和服務端編碼設置不同引起的。
1、檢查windows7下面cmd裡面sqlplus中oracle server端的字元集。
打開cmd,用sqlplus登錄,輸入下面SQL查詢服務端的字元集。
2、去後台linux查看字元集編碼,
(1),查看profile文件
[oracle@powerlong4 ~]$ vim/home/oracle/.bash_profile
export LANG=en_US.gbk
export NLS_LANG=AMERICAN_AMERICA.ZHS16GBK
(2),查看資料庫的userenv
SQL> select userenv('language') fromal;
USERENV('LANGUAGE')
----------------------------------------------------
AMERICAN_AMERICA.ZHS16GBK
改成ZHS16GBK就不會有中文亂碼了。

㈦ 在linux下面安裝oracle 遇到xhost: unable to open display問題

在linux下面安裝oracle 遇到xhost: unable to open display問題是設置錯誤造成的,解決方法為:

1、進入資料庫目錄,安裝資料庫使用命令./runInstaller。

㈧ Redhat Linux 6 上安裝oracle11g 時 安裝界面中文是"□□□□□"亂碼

[oracle@localhost ~]$ touch .i18n(注意是18中的1是阿拉伯數字1,而不是小寫L)
[oracle@localhost ~]$ vi .i18n
添加LC_CTYPE="en"

我有詳細的linux下安裝oracle的教程,留個郵箱我發給你。

㈨ linux 企業版6.0上安裝ORACLE 11g 中文亂碼問題

你的問題描述不太清楚,你所說的中文亂碼是指1、安裝過程中的提示信息中文亂碼?2、資料庫操作過程中數據中的在文亂碼?
1、如果是安裝過程中的亂碼是你的語言環境變更沒有設置:export LANG=zh_CN.GBK
2、如果是表中的數據亂碼,需要設置環境變更:export NLS_LANG=AMERICAN_AMERICA.ZHS16GBK
希望可以幫到你!

閱讀全文

與linuxoracle11g亂碼相關的資料

熱點內容
java乘法代碼 瀏覽:710
淘寶店群用什麼雲伺服器 瀏覽:683
興業app被限制操作什麼意思 瀏覽:307
物理伺服器被攻擊怎麼辦 瀏覽:517
安卓412怎麼升級70 瀏覽:956
android電容屏驅動 瀏覽:381
設計洪水頻率計演算法 瀏覽:787
所下載的金牛App在哪裡找 瀏覽:373
湖北圖紙加密軟體地址 瀏覽:657
10方壓縮式垃圾車 瀏覽:663
unix網路編程卷2pdf下載 瀏覽:847
哪裡找最新上市的app 瀏覽:519
知道域名怎麼知道伺服器是哪的 瀏覽:329
姚司機app哪裡下載 瀏覽:226
qd35Y壓縮機 瀏覽:367
極速悅看app在哪裡下載 瀏覽:392
刷寶app的錢哪裡來的 瀏覽:110
怎樣單獨編譯某個boost模塊 瀏覽:662
單片機輸出高電平 瀏覽:290
安卓歷史怎麼查詢 瀏覽:277